Use encyclopedias, dictionaries, and handbooks to familiarize yourself with the terminology in the discipline and to get background information. Our reference collection has little specifically on Africa, Asia and pre-columbian American art. However these encyclopedias are a good place to start.
Dictionary of Art. 34 volumes, Grove, 1996. Ref 703 D554
Encyclopedia of Latin American and Caribbean Art, Groves, 1999. Ref 709.803 En56
Encyclopedia of World Art, 17 volumes, McGraw-Hill, 1959-1987. Ref 703 En19
Handbook of Japanese Art by Noritake Tsuda. C. E. Tuttle Co., 1976. Ref 709.52 T882h2
A Pictorial encyclopedia of the Oriental Arts, 7 volumes, Crown Publishers , 1969. Ref 709.503 P611
Praeger Encyclopedia of Art, 5 vols. Praeger Publishers, 1979. Ref 703 P897
